Borderline Personality Disorder Clinic
BPDI current offers a one year program based on the Mentalization-Based Treatment Model developed by Anthony Bateman, MA, FRCPsych and Peter Fonagy, PhD, FBA.
In the summer of 2009, BPDI will also offer a DBT based skills training group in conjunction with private therapists in the community who are certified in DBT. Clients must commit to this group for one year. Therapists must consult with the BPDI team regularly.
Sessions
The clinic is composed of three components:
- Each patient is seen weekly for individual psychotherapy by a member of the team (psychologist, social worker or resident psychiatrist).
- In addition, each patient attends a group therapy session for 90 minutes. This group is led by two team members.
- Lastly, patients receive medication management services from one of our team resident psychiatrists who operate under the supervision of our Clinic Director.
All patients agree that they will use this clinic as their only therapy source and psychiatric medication management source.
Clinic sessions are held in the afternoons and evenings to accommodate work schedules of the patients. We require 24 hours notice for cancellation of appointments.
